Ukususwa Kwe-Percutaneous Laser Disc (PLDD)isizisungule njengendlela ehlukile engavamile yokuhlinzwa okuvamile okuvulayo yokwelapha ama-disc e-intervertebral aqukethwe yi-herniated. Isimiso esiyisisekelo se-PLDD sihilela ukufakwa kwe-fiber optical ekhethekile ku-nucleus ye-disc, kulandelwe ukulethwa kwamandla e-laser ukuze kususwe umthamo omncane we-nucleus pulposus (NP). Lokhu kuhwamuka kudala umgodi olawulwayo we-intradiscal, kunciphisa ingcindezi yangaphakathi futhi kamuva kunciphise ukucindezelwa kwezakhiwo ze-neural eziseduze. Phakathi kwezinhlelo ezahlukene ze-laser ezitholakalayo, ama-diode lasers akhipha ku-980nm kanye no-1470nm abonise ukusebenza kahle okukhethekile ngenxa yamaphrofayili awo okumunca ahlukile ezicutshini zebhayoloji.
Ubude be-wavelength obungu-980nm bubonisa i-coefficient elinganiselayo yokumuncwa emanzini kanye ne-hemoglobin. Lesi sici sivumela ukuhlangana kwemithambo emincane yangaphakathi kwe-discal kanye nokususwa okusebenzayo kokushisa kwe-NP. Kodwa-ke, amandla angu-980nm amuncwa kancane yizicubu ezingezona eziqondiwe, okudinga ubuchwepheshe obucophelelayo ukuze kugwenywe ukulimala kokushisa kwe-cartilaginous endplate.
Ngokuphambene nalokho, ubude be-wavelength obungu-1470nm buseduze nenani eliphakeme lokumuncwa kwamanzi. Ngenxa yalokho, amandla ayo amuncwa cishe yi-NP enamanzi kuphela, okuqinisekisa umphumela wokushisa olinganiselwe kakhulu. Ukusebenza kahle kwe-ablation kwe-laser engu-1470nm kuphakeme kakhulu—cishe izikhathi ezingu-20 kuya kwezingu-30 zikhulu kunezinhlelo ze-1064nm Nd:YAG ezidala—okuvumela izikhathi zokuchayeka ezimfushane kanye nokuncipha kokusabalala kokushisa okuhlangene ku-annulus fibrosus kanye nemizwa ezungezile. Womabili ama-wavelength avame ukulethwa nge-Optical Fiber, eqondisa umsebe ngendlela yokudubula phambili. Ukwakheka kwe-Optical Fiber kubalulekile ku-PLDD, njengoba kuvumela udokotela ohlinzayo ukuthi aqondise ngqo ingxenye ephakathi ye-NP ngenkathi enciphisa ingozi yokubhoboza udonga lwediski.
Izinzuzo zezokwelapha zendlela ye-980nm/1470nm dual-wavelength zifaka phakathi ukunciphisa ingcindezi ngokushesha ngaphakathi kwediski, ukululama okusheshayo ngemva kokuhlinzwa, kanye nokulondolozwa kwezingxenye zokunyakaza komgogodla. Iziguli zivame ukubika ukukhululeka okukhulu kobuhlungu obukhulu phakathi kwamahora angama-24 kuya kwangu-48. Izinga lezinkinga liphansi uma izinqubo ziqondiswa yi-fluoroscopy futhi zikhawulelwe ekuhlungeni amadiski aqukethwe.
Ekuphetheni, ukusebenzisana phakathi kobude be-wavelength obungu-980nm (ukujiya kwemithambo yegazi) kanye nobude be-wavelength obungu-1470nm (ukumuncwa kwamanzi amaningi) kwenza ubuchwepheshe be-diode laser bufaneleke kakhulu kwi-PLDD. Le ndlela inikeza ukwelashwa okuphephile, okuhambisana nesiguli ngaphandle kwesiguli sesifo se-lumbar disc esinezimpawu, okunciphisa ngempumelelo umthamo we-NP ngaphandle kokuphazamisa ikholomu yomgogodla. Izifundo ezengeziwe ezilindelekile ziyafuneka ukuze kuthuthukiswe imingcele yamandla kanye nokuqhathaniswa kwemiphumela yesikhathi eside.
